Minnesota becomes 18th ‘New Voices’ state
Read More: Minnesota becomes 18th ‘New Voices’ stateStarting this fall, student journalists in Minnesota will be protected by the nation’s 18th “New Voices” legislation. Adviser Jeff Kocur (Hopkins High School) testifies in the Education Policy Committee meeting on March 13, 2024. He sits beside Rep. Cheryl Youakim (DFL, District 46B), an author of the bill.
